(This position was related to the Finance division)
I applied online late November 2014, they contacted me in mid-February and had a short phone interview where they wanted to know more about me and also informed me about the job requirements. I was invited to the interview event at their facility in early March. Had an one-on-one interview in person that lasted for about an hour. There was a little small talk before the interview, but the interviewer read his questions off a list. The interviewer asked me a vast array of questions ranging from behavioral/hypothetical, general interview questions, and a few personal ones (no technical questions to my surprise, though I realize that is the job title). They were definitely trying to assess if I was a good fit for that work environment rather than assessing my technical abilities. Finally, the interviewer also described the internship roles and responsibilities and informed me about the specific division in the company and what they do. Overall, I'd say I did alright, but there were definitely some questions that I could have answered better. After the interview, there was a brief tour of the facility. I had to reach out to the interviewer a month later to know if they had made decision, I was then informed that they chose another candidate. Nonetheless, I am grateful for the experience and I believe it benefited me in the long run.
